Because most games to this day will only really utilize 2-3 cores heavily, so having a CPU with higher per-core efficiency ends up providing superior performance over one with more (but less efficient) cores. Intel has held the per-core performance crown since 2006, so this is why you see their low-midrange CPUs competing with AMD's mid-high-end lineup (as far as gaming is concerned).
